[. . . ] Always position the appliance on a level heat-resistant surface. Before the appliance is used, the main body as well as any attachment fitted should be checked thoroughly for any defects. Should the appliance, for instance, have been dropped onto a hard surface, it must not be used any longer: even invisible damage may have adverse effects on the operational safety of the appliance. Operation General information - Day-old, dry bread darkens faster than fresh bread. For brown bread, adjust the browning control to a higher setting than for toasting white bread. - Do not use slices which are too thick or too big, as they may become stuck in the toaster. the thickness of the slices to be toasted should not exceed 15 mm. In case of problems or malfunctions during use, and before cleaning, always remove the plug from the wall socket. - To remove a slice stuck in the toast slot, use a blunt wooden implement (eg a brush handle). never touch the metal heating elements. - Variations in bread type, humidity content and thickness of the slices result in different degrees of browning. The bread should therefore be kept in a sealed wrapping. Before using for the first time - Clean the toaster thoroughly (see Adjusting the degree of browning The desired degree of browning can be varied by turning the adjustable browning control knob. - Once the desired degree of browning is reached, the toaster switches off automatically; the slices are ejected, and can be removed once the indicator lamp goes off. - Easy lift-out: to facilitate lifting the bread slices out, push the operating lever up. - To achieve regular browning when toasting several slices in succession, allow the toaster to cool down for 60 - 90 seconds after each cycle. Do not cover the toast slot during operation. Defrost function The defrost function may be used in addition to the normal action when toasting deepfrozen bread.
